需求管理计划的内容如何记

需求管理计划的内容如何记

需求管理计划的内容包括:需求收集、需求分析、需求验证、需求变更管理、需求跟踪、需求优先级排序。需求管理计划是一份重要的文件,详细描述了如何识别、记录、跟踪和管理项目需求。它确保项目的需求能够被明确理解、正确实现并且在整个项目生命周期中得到有效管理。接下来,我们将详细描述其中的一个关键点:需求收集

需求收集是指通过多种方法和工具,从项目干系人、客户和其他相关方处获取项目需求的过程。需求收集的方式包括访谈、问卷调查、研讨会、观察、原型设计等。通过有效的需求收集,可以确保所有的需求都被识别和记录下来,从而为后续的需求分析和管理奠定基础。

一、需求收集

需求收集是需求管理计划的第一个步骤,也是最为重要的一环。通过需求收集,项目团队能够了解客户和干系人的期望,并将这些期望转化为明确的需求。以下是几种常见的需求收集方法:

1、访谈

访谈是一种直接与客户或干系人进行交流的方式,通过面对面的沟通,项目团队可以深入了解客户的需求和期望。访谈的形式可以是一对一访谈,也可以是小组访谈。访谈的优点是能够获得详细而深入的信息,但同时也需要花费较多的时间和资源。

2、问卷调查

问卷调查是一种通过书面形式收集需求的方式,适用于大规模的需求收集。通过设计问卷并分发给目标用户,项目团队可以快速收集到大量的需求信息。问卷调查的优点是效率高、覆盖面广,但也存在信息不够深入、反馈不及时等缺点。

3、研讨会

研讨会是一种通过集体讨论的方式收集需求的方法,通常由项目团队、客户和其他相关方共同参与。通过研讨会,项目团队可以在短时间内收集到大量的需求信息,并通过讨论和交流,达成共识。研讨会的优点是能够促进沟通和理解,但也需要较多的组织和协调工作。

4、观察

观察是一种通过直接观察用户行为和工作流程,了解需求的方法。通过观察,项目团队可以发现用户在实际操作中的需求和问题,从而提出改进方案。观察的优点是能够获得真实的需求信息,但也需要较长的时间和较高的成本。

5、原型设计

原型设计是一种通过创建产品原型,收集用户反馈的方法。通过原型设计,项目团队可以将需求转化为具体的产品形态,用户可以直观地看到产品的功能和界面,从而提供更准确的反馈。原型设计的优点是能够快速验证需求,但也需要较高的技术和资源投入。

二、需求分析

需求分析是对收集到的需求进行整理、分类和优先级排序的过程。通过需求分析,项目团队可以明确需求的具体内容和实现方式,为后续的需求管理和实现提供依据。以下是几种常见的需求分析方法:

1、需求分类

需求分类是对收集到的需求进行整理和归类的过程。通过需求分类,项目团队可以将需求分为不同的类别,如功能需求、性能需求、界面需求等,从而更加清晰地了解需求的具体内容。

2、需求优先级排序

需求优先级排序是对收集到的需求进行重要性和紧迫性排序的过程。通过需求优先级排序,项目团队可以明确哪些需求需要优先实现,哪些需求可以延后实现,从而合理安排项目的资源和时间。

3、需求验证

需求验证是对收集到的需求进行确认和验证的过程。通过需求验证,项目团队可以确保收集到的需求是准确和完整的,并且得到了客户和干系人的认可。需求验证的方法包括需求评审、原型测试、用户反馈等。

三、需求变更管理

需求变更管理是对需求在项目生命周期中的变化进行管理的过程。通过需求变更管理,项目团队可以确保需求的变化得到及时的响应和处理,从而避免需求变更对项目的影响。以下是几种常见的需求变更管理方法:

1、变更控制流程

变更控制流程是对需求变更进行管理和控制的流程。通过变更控制流程,项目团队可以对需求变更进行评估、审批和实施,从而确保需求变更的合理性和可行性。变更控制流程的步骤包括变更申请、变更评估、变更审批、变更实施和变更跟踪等。

2、变更影响分析

变更影响分析是对需求变更对项目的影响进行评估和分析的过程。通过变更影响分析,项目团队可以明确需求变更对项目范围、时间、成本和质量的影响,从而制定相应的应对措施。变更影响分析的方法包括影响矩阵、风险分析、成本效益分析等。

3、变更沟通

变更沟通是对需求变更进行沟通和通知的过程。通过变更沟通,项目团队可以确保所有相关方了解需求变更的内容和影响,从而避免由于信息不对称导致的问题。变更沟通的方法包括变更通知、变更会议、变更报告等。

四、需求跟踪

需求跟踪是对需求在项目生命周期中的状态进行跟踪和管理的过程。通过需求跟踪,项目团队可以确保需求的实现和验证,从而提高项目的成功率。以下是几种常见的需求跟踪方法:

1、需求跟踪矩阵

需求跟踪矩阵是对需求在项目生命周期中的状态进行记录和管理的工具。通过需求跟踪矩阵,项目团队可以明确需求的来源、状态、责任人和实现情况,从而提高需求管理的效率和透明度。

2、需求状态报告

需求状态报告是对需求在项目生命周期中的状态进行定期汇报的报告。通过需求状态报告,项目团队可以向客户和干系人汇报需求的实现情况和变更情况,从而提高需求管理的透明度和沟通效果。

3、需求验证

需求验证是对需求的实现和验证进行确认的过程。通过需求验证,项目团队可以确保需求的实现符合客户和干系人的期望,从而提高项目的成功率。需求验证的方法包括测试、验收、用户反馈等。

五、需求优先级排序

需求优先级排序是对需求进行重要性和紧迫性排序的过程。通过需求优先级排序,项目团队可以合理安排项目的资源和时间,提高需求实现的效率和效果。以下是几种常见的需求优先级排序方法:

1、MoSCoW方法

MoSCoW方法是一种常见的需求优先级排序方法,将需求分为必须实现(Must have)、应该实现(Should have)、可以实现(Could have)和不需要实现(Won't have)四类。通过MoSCoW方法,项目团队可以明确哪些需求需要优先实现,哪些需求可以延后实现,从而合理安排项目的资源和时间。

2、Kano模型

Kano模型是一种基于用户满意度的需求优先级排序方法,将需求分为基本需求、期望需求和兴奋需求三类。通过Kano模型,项目团队可以明确哪些需求对用户满意度的影响最大,从而优先实现这些需求,提高用户满意度和项目成功率。

3、权重评分法

权重评分法是一种基于多维度评分的需求优先级排序方法。通过对需求的多个维度(如重要性、紧迫性、可行性等)进行评分和加权,项目团队可以明确哪些需求的优先级最高,从而合理安排项目的资源和时间。

六、需求管理工具

需求管理工具是需求管理计划中不可或缺的一部分,通过需求管理工具,项目团队可以提高需求管理的效率和效果。目前市场上有许多需求管理工具可供选择,其中PingCodeWorktile是国内市场占有率非常高的两款需求管理工具。以下是对这两款工具的简要介绍:

1、PingCode

PingCode是一款功能强大的需求管理工具,支持需求收集、需求分析、需求验证、需求变更管理、需求跟踪和需求优先级排序等功能。通过PingCode,项目团队可以提高需求管理的效率和效果,确保需求的实现和验证。【PingCode官网

2、Worktile

Worktile是一款通用型的项目管理系统,支持需求管理、任务管理、时间管理、资源管理等功能。通过Worktile,项目团队可以全面管理项目的各个方面,提高项目的成功率和效率。【Worktile官网

总结

需求管理计划是确保项目需求能够被明确理解、正确实现并在整个项目生命周期中得到有效管理的重要文件。需求管理计划的内容包括需求收集、需求分析、需求验证、需求变更管理、需求跟踪和需求优先级排序等。通过有效的需求管理,项目团队可以提高项目的成功率和客户满意度。PingCode和Worktile是两款非常优秀的需求管理工具,可以帮助项目团队提高需求管理的效率和效果。

相关问答FAQs:

1. 需求管理计划中应该包含哪些内容?

需求管理计划应该包含以下内容:需求概述,需求收集和分析方法,需求验证和确认方法,需求变更控制程序,需求跟踪和追踪,以及与需求管理相关的角色和责任。

2. 需求管理计划中的需求收集和分析方法有哪些?

需求收集和分析方法可以包括用户访谈,问卷调查,原型设计,场景模拟等。通过这些方法,可以收集到用户的需求并进行分析,以便更好地理解用户的需求和期望。

3. 如何进行需求验证和确认?

需求验证和确认是确保需求的准确性和完整性的过程。可以通过与用户进行沟通和讨论,以及验证和测试需求的实施来实现。此外,还可以使用原型演示和评审等方法,以确保需求符合用户的期望和系统的要求。

原创文章,作者:Edit1,如若转载,请注明出处:https://docs.pingcode.com/baike/5182335

(0)
Edit1Edit1
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部